The Garden Jawa

 

We've all seen garden gnomes before.  Those little pointy hatted, bearded statues that people put in their yards to add some very questionable element of decoration to their gardens.  Well screw those guys, they're nowhere near as cool as Jawas and now you can get your very own Garden Jawa to decorate your yard in true geeky fashion.

 

The little guys is about a foot tall and comes equiped with a bandolier of gardening tools.  He's also packing a garden hose and little yellow & green gardening gloves.  Sure, Jawas come from a desert planet and probably don't know the first thing about gardening (or for that matter, what a hose even is), but that shouldn't stop you from picking this guy up and adding a bit of geek chic to your front or back yard.  Just look at how adorable he is.

The Doctor Is Almost Out Of Time



 

David Tennant's tenure as the time travelling Doctor Who is quickly coming to an end and I'm feeling really sad about it. I'm sure Matt Smith will do a great job as the new Doctor when he takes over next year, but I absolutely love David Tennant's take on the Doctor and am really going to miss him when he leaves. Much like how I missed Christopher Eccleston after left at the end of the first season.

 

That's the problem with Doctor Who. The cast is always changing every few years. Sure, that means that you'll always have new and exciting stories and things will never get boring, but at the same time you are always having to say goodbye to those you love on the show (i.e. Martha Jones).

 

The above clip is a preview of an upcoming Doctor Who special which will be airing after Christmas here in the states. It's David Tennant's second-to-last episode as everyone's favorite Time Lord, and it features the return of The Master as the main villain.

 

If you want to understand what I'll be missing most about David Tennant once he's gone, just watch the first minute or so of the video. No one can ramble on aimlessly like he can and be so constantly entertaining. I hope Matt Smith is that good at being silly.
